As a member of the Public Relations staff, this position is responsible for web page design and maintenance, digital design, photography and social media.
Salary: Appropriate placement on ACCS Salary Schedule (Download PDF reader) E2, Grade 3: $45,220 - $62,710
(Salary placement within this range is determined by your documented years of full-time related work experience)
Work Hours: Monday through Thursday, 7:45 a.m. - 5:15 p.m.; Friday 7:45 a.m. - 11:45 a.m.
